A Lesson in Patience

A profound lesson our travelers learned was patience. In Japan, waiting in line for a café seat, a restaurant table, or museum entry could take over half an hour, yet everyone waited without stress, irritation, or negativity.

Public transport operated with such precision that there was no worry about reaching destinations on time.

They experienced the world’s fastest trains, the Shinkansen, which whisked them to Kyoto, reducing an eight-hour journey to just two and a half hours, with a breathtaking glimpse of Mount Fuji along the way, leaving them spellbound.

Kyoto: A Glimpse into Ancient Japan

When one thinks of ancient Japan, images of temples, samurais, geishas, and tea come to mind. This is Kyoto! The only city not bombed during the war, Kyoto remains a time capsule of tradition, where lucky visitors might spot a geisha.

Walking through Kyoto, one feels transported back in time, contrasting sharply with the modern Tokyo. The famous Gion district is a traditional enclave filled with local restaurants and tea houses where geishas work. Here, the film “Memoirs of a Geisha” was brought to life!

Kyoto offered opportunities to witness traditional performances and immerse oneself in Japanese culture. They visited numerous museums, significant landmarks, bamboo forests, parks, sampled matcha teas, and savored traditional cuisine, all making Kyoto a unique and unforgettable destination.
